Digital network rolled out at Waitrose

Waitrose stores across the UK are being digitised with the launch of a “first of its kind” digital network across JCDecaux digital screens.

The digital channel has been launched across 100 screens outside UK-wide stores and have been designed as a premium communications channel for brands.

Located near store entrances, the 75” high-definition, digital six-sheet screens provide maximum visibility and flexibility for brands and a mix of Waitrose & Partners content for shoppers and external advertising placed by JCDecaux.

The new network follows a significant long-term advertising contract between the two companies which began in January 2018.

Chris Collins, co-chief executive officer at JCDecaux UK, comments on the relationship: “JCDecaux UK has worked in partnership with Waitrose & Partners for over a decade and we are delighted to take this collaboration forward into a new digital channel delivering a premium retail audience, with ABC1 profile making it a powerful platform for advertisers across lifestyle categories, from motors to finance to FMCG (fast-moving consumer goods).

“This new channel will deliver an exciting new way for clients to engage Waitrose & Partners shoppers, facilitating brand-building and activation as well as delivering content that is relevant and timely.”

The stores receiving the network include: Abergavenny, Bristol, Cambridge, Cheltenham, Chester, Guildford, Comely Bank, Exeter, Ipswich, Harrogate, Hove, Lincoln, London, Marlborough, Sevenoaks, Sheffield and Winchester.
